What Makes Long-Distance Movers Different From Local Movers?
Moving companies that specialize in long-distance moves differ from those that only offer local moves. The main difference between local and long-distance movers is the distance they're willing to cover. Local movers usually only operate within a certain geographic radius and will charge an exorbitant fee to work outside it if they're willing to at all.
Another benefit of choosing a long-distance moving company is that they typically charge by weight, while local moving companies more often set fees based on how long a job takes. Some moving companies, however, may use a combination of time and weight to calculate their rates, so it's necessary to check your provider's pricing structure.
Local Wooster moving companies are often more familiar with moving in your area and offer lower pricing. Long-distance movers provide valuable knowledge and experience, particularly when relocating to another state. Long-distance moving companies are more likely to have the proper information and experience to help with the logistics and legalities of interstate moves, which can save you time and stress.

How To Choose a Long-Distance Mover in Wooster
Selecting the right long-distance moving company is important, and the choices may be overwhelming. To help you navigate the process of finding a licensed and reliable long-distance mover in Wooster, we've gathered some recommendations below.
- Ask about insurance: The Federal Motor Carrier Safety Administration (FMCSA) requires interstate movers to provide two types of options for insurance coverage: Full Value Protection and Released Value Protection. You can inquire about these or other options for long-distance moves inside one state. To better protect your belongings during the move, we suggest purchasing personal moving insurance on top of the coverage provided by your mover. We provide more information on long-distance moving insurance options below.
- Assess qualifications: Interstate movers must have a USDOT number and must be registered with the FMCSA. This registration serves as an indication that you're working with a reputable company. The FMCSA publishes movers’ complaint histories on its website and enforces regulations such as mandating that movers supply clients with a written estimate.
- Compare costs: Reach out to several long-distance movers in Wooster several months before your move and ask for detailed quotes. As you compare quotes, make sure that they include prices for the physical move, insurance coverage, and any additional services you'll use.
- Look at financing options: Plenty of movers have financing options to help you pay for your move. If you need financial assistance for your move, a moving or relocation loan might be a strong strategy to help pay for some of the cost. Talk with your mover about financing plans or relocation loans if you need financial help with your move. Looking into several choices allows you to find the one with the best rates and fewest fees.
- Read reviews: You can find out what others thought about particular long-distance movers by checking Better Business Bureau (BBB) and other online review websites. You should also ask friends and loved ones for recommendations.
- Think about timing: Because summer is the most popular season for moves, it can be difficult and costlier to hire a moving company.
- Watch out for red flags: A moving company giving you a "too good to be true" or nonbinding estimate is a red flag. Additionally, reputable movers won't demand the full payment before the move. Steer clear of movers that have a history of negative reviews or BBB complaints. You should be familiar with your mover rights and responsibilities, as described by the FMCSA.
Long-Distance Moving Tips
An important tip for long-distance moves is to book your movers far enough in advance. To ensure a stress-free move, secure your movers no less than three months ahead of your move date, and possibly even more if you need specific services, like piano moving or car moving.
If you decide to pack for your move yourself, we recommend starting a month ahead of time. You might choose to keep certain sentimental, fragile, or valuable items, such as electronics and family heirlooms, with you in your car rather than in the moving truck.
It's also a good idea to make a checklist of everything that needs to be done both before and after your move, such as updating your address with the Ohio DMV.
Make sure you're not without essentials in the first few days of your move by packing a suitcase with items such as medications, toothbrushes, and extra clothes.
The night before moving day, don't forget to get plenty of rest.
Moving Insurance for Long-Distance Moves
Moving insurance is essential for long-distance moves. It'll protect you if some of your belongings are lost or damaged.
The FMCSA requires all interstate movers to provide two insurance options. Full Value Protection requires movers to replace, repair, or provide a cash settlement for any possessions lost or damaged while moving. This policy may not apply to certain extremely valuable belongings (typically those valued at over $100 a pound), for some moving companies. Full Value Protection is more expensive but gives you greater coverage. The second option, Released Value Protection, is offered at no additional cost, but it provides less protection. If you choose this insurance, your moving company will compensate you up to 60 cents per pound for belongings that are lost or damaged.
Your current homeowners or renters insurance policy might cover some of your belongings during the move if you keep the same policy. Checking your policy might be worthwhile, even though they typically don't cover long-distance moves.
Frequently Asked Questions about Long Distance Moving in Wooster
For most companies, a long-distance move is any move over 400 miles. To cover more non-local moving situations, we've used data from moves over 250 miles on this page to calculate costs.
Choosing a mover that specializes in long-distance moves is necessary because these professionals have the experience and knowledge to take care of a complex long-distance move efficiently and safely. Long-distance moving companies also usually offer the right insurance options to protect your possessions during the long journey.
If you'd prefer to have a professional transport your car instead of driving it to your destination yourself, ask potential movers if they provide this service.
Not all movers have the unique expertise and equipment to move large, delicate items like pianos. You can find out if a moving company can perform this service by checking its website or reaching out to it directly. It may be easier to move your piano yourself.
The services offered and the price make up the main differences between full-service and self-service movers. While self-service movers only drive your already loaded belongings between locations, full-service movers will load, unload, and move your belongings. Self-service movers are typically cheaper than full-service moving companies because of this.
One of the best ways to save money on a long-distance move is by getting rid of extra items beforehand. Many long-distance moving companies calculate prices by weight, so limiting the number of furniture and items you’re taking with you can lower costs. Hiring movers well in advance and planning your move for the winter off-season can help decrease your rates. You could also think about self-service moving companies, which tend to be less expensive than full-service moving companies.
